Who is on the Cover of NBA 2k22 Standard Edition?

NBA2k has multiple cover athletes differentiated by the version of the game. The base version that is the standard edition is the cheapest of the versions. The only difference, besides the cost, are some free in-game items. 

In previous 2k’s there was just one cover and this is the modern day equivalent of that. On this year’s cover we see one of the best young and up-and-coming stars of the league. Luka Doncic of the Dallas Mavericks is the cover star. This is the first time Luka has become a cover athlete but the way his career trajectory is on he will make a lot more front covers.

Which NBA Legends made the Cover of the Special 75th Anniversary Edition?

It was in the 2015 the NBA2k introduced the alternate covers for NBA2k. That first cover included Michael Jordan on it. Since then the Legends to be included on the cover were LeBron James, Kobe Bryant, Shaquille O’Neal and even Dwayne Wade.

This year, to celebrate 75 years since the NBA came into existence they will have 3 former basketball Legends on the cover. One from the 70’s, one from the 00’s and one who is currently playing in the league. The one representing the 70’s is Kareem Abdul-Jabbar. He’s regarded as the greatest center in NBA history and a worthy inclusion to the cover. 

The Player who is representing the 00’s is Dirk Nowitzki. He’s a 14 time all-star and a former MVP. A player extremely loved and had a long amazing career spanning 21 years. 

The NBA Player representing the now is Kevin Durant. After amazing performances throughout his career, KD is a true legend still in the game. He’s been on multiple covers of the 2k and will continue in that in NBA 2k22.

In NBA 2k20, the game first introduced the WNBA. And now 3 years on a WNBA Player will be a cover athlete. Candance Parker is the first female athlete to be the cover athlete. Its a Game Stop exclusive edition. Also Rui Hachimura of the Washington Wizards is on the cover of NBA2k22 edition in Japan.
